In the near future, cars can be powered by a CPU processor that can replace the traditional car motors. This would mainly allow the movement of the car, and lead to a more ecologic and efficient car.
The car's CPU
The traditional engine of a car (be it a sports car, a citycar or even a "recycled" old car) would be replaced by a CPU (central processing unit) which is able to do, among other things:
- Operate the motor, allowing the car's movement. This can be achieved using the CPU's function to operate the motor's mechanism used to move the car.
- Operate some display data (such as the mileage counter), as well as the digital radio and the cd player.
It could be powered by solar-charged batteries located beneath the car's roof. Charging the batteries can be achieved by photovoltaic cells located on the car's roof connected to the batteries themselves.
